A Typical Day in the Role
A typical day might begin at Bloom Works preparing bouquets for delivery to our stores. On flower delivery days you may be checking in new flower orders and working with the team to prepare bouquets for the shop floor.
During the week you may also:
- Meet with a couple planning flowers for a small wedding
- Prepare arrangements for one of our restaurant flower contracts
- Plan ordering for the next delivery of fresh flowers
- Work with the team to ensure all stores have beautiful, fresh bouquets
- Develop ideas for seasonal displays or workshops
During busy seasonal periods such as Valentine’s Day, Mother’s Day and Christmas, the focus shifts to planning production and supporting the team through peak trading.
